The cook temperature for Farmed salmon is ideally 125 degrees, but make sure to cook wild salmon to just 120 degrees. When wild salmon is cooked to just 120 degrees, the muscle fibers retain more moisture. Farmed salmon contains more fat than wild salmon, so it can be cooked a few degrees longer without drying out. Once the griddle has reached 400 degrees F, drizzle the avocado oil on the griddle. Place the salmon filets on the griddle.May 22, 2023 · Test for Flakiness. Flakiness is another sign of doneness. Use a salad fork or the tip of a paring knife to test whether the top of the fish flakes apart easily. It's done cooking if it's flakey. If salmon is hard to the touch and doesn't flake when testing it with a utensil or finger, it needs to cook a little longer.
